How to troubleshoot VPN connection failures and prevent frequent disconnects on remote networks.
VPN instability on remote networks disrupts work; this evergreen guide explains practical diagnosis, robust fixes, and preventive practices to restore reliable, secure access without recurring interruptions.
July 18, 2025
Facebook X Reddit
VPNs can fail for a variety of reasons, from misconfigurations and outdated clients to certificate problems and network constraints on the remote end. A systematic approach starts with validating basic connectivity: can the device reach the VPN gateway, and is the user authenticated successfully? Next, check for software updates on both client and server, ensure compatible protocols (IKEv2, OpenVPN, WireGuard) are enabled, and verify that firewalls or antivirus programs aren’t silently blocking the tunnel. If the failure persists, capture diagnostics such as sideloaded logs, connection timestamps, and error codes. This concrete groundwork is essential before making deeper adjustments or escalating to your IT team.
Once basic connectivity is confirmed, focus on authentication and certificate health. Expired or revoked certificates commonly cause abrupt disconnects, forcing repeated prompts or silent failures. Verify the certificate chain, ensure the correct root and intermediate certificates are installed, and check that the client’s time is synchronized with the server. Misaligned time can render tokens invalid and disrupt further attempts. In environments using multi-factor authentication, ensure the second factor is accessible and not blocked by device settings. If certificates were recently rotated, update the corresponding configurations on both client and server sides. A precise audit of credentials often resolves stubborn disconnects.
Examine routing, DNS, and site-specific network behavior for consistency.
After authentication, the network path becomes the next critical area. Configurations like split tunneling, DNS settings, and IP addressing can inadvertently route traffic through unstable segments or leak to untrusted networks. Review the VPN’s tunnel mode and routing policies to ensure intended traffic flows through the secure path. Check DNS server entries supplied by the VPN to prevent resolution failures that mimic connection drops. If you observe fluctuating latency or intermittent pings, test using a direct internet path and compare with the VPN route to isolate issues. In some cases, adjusting MTU values helps prevent fragmentation that triggers timeouts and disconnects.
ADVERTISEMENT
ADVERTISEMENT
When the problem seems limited to particular remote sites, endpoint hardware or local network conditions may be the root cause. Older routers, strict consumer-grade gateways, or unstable Wi‑Fi signals can drop VPN packets unnoticed. Run stability tests on the client’s network, including sustained throughput and jitter measurements, to determine if the issue correlates with bandwidth constraints. If multiple devices share the same gateway, prioritize QoS rules that protect VPN traffic. Consider switching from wireless to wired connections during testing to rule out interference. Document the observed patterns and keep a changelog of attempts, so the team can identify recurring themes faster.
Stabilize cryptography by harmonizing client and server configurations.
DNS misconfigurations can manifest as occasional disconnects, especially under dynamic network conditions. Ensure the VPN assigns appropriate DNS servers, and verify that external lookups resolve correctly through the tunnel. If DNS leaks occur, the VPN might drop sessions due to policy violations or security checks. Enable split DNS where appropriate to segregate internal resolution from public queries, while still preventing leakage. In some configurations, forcing a fallback DNS or disabling IPv6 can stabilize resolution. Keep DNS caching in check by setting reasonable TTL values and clearing caches after new server entries. The goal is to maintain consistent name resolution within the secure network.
ADVERTISEMENT
ADVERTISEMENT
Encryption handshakes and cipher suites also influence stability. If the server enforces strict cryptographic settings, a mismatch on the client can lead to frequent reconnections. Review the negotiated cipher suites, key lengths, and perfect forward secrecy policies. If possible, align client configurations with server-side allowances and disable overly aggressive defaults that might be rejected on the remote end. Some environments require older, compatibility-oriented settings, while others demand modern, lean configurations. Testing different combinations on a controlled pilot group can reveal a sweet spot that preserves security without provoking instability.
Keep clients healthy with resource management and user education.
Beyond software, server-side capacity often governs reliability. Overloaded VPN concentrators, limited processing power, and concurrent tunnel limits can trigger resets during peak periods. Monitor server load, connection counts, and throughput metrics to detect saturation. In cloud-based or enterprise solutions, scale the infrastructure horizontally or enable session caching to reduce repeated handshakes. If capacity cannot be increased immediately, implement connection retries with exponential backoff and a sensible timeout to minimize user frustration. Keeping a transparent status page helps users understand when issues are systemic versus device-specific, reducing blame and guiding faster self-service troubleshooting.
Client-side health also plays a decisive role. Ensure devices have sufficient resources—CPU, memory, and battery life—to maintain a tunnel, especially on mobile platforms. Background processes and power-saving modes can throttle VPN activity, causing dropped connections. Advise users to disable aggressive battery optimizations for VPN apps and to use the latest OS patches that improve network handling. Regularly clear stale VPN profiles and re-authenticate after major OS updates. User education about recognizing early warning signs, like slow page loads or stalled file transfers, fosters proactive reporting and quicker remediation by IT staff.
ADVERTISEMENT
ADVERTISEMENT
Implement a rigorous logging and monitoring culture for resilience.
If disconnects cluster around specific times or events, consider scheduled network tasks or maintenance windows that can interfere with VPN tunnels. Automatic firmware updates on routers, automated backups on the local network, or policy-driven reboots can disrupt sessions. Establish maintenance windows that minimize impact and communicate expected outages clearly. In environments with strict change control, document every adjustment and test after each change to ensure it doesn’t recreate the problem elsewhere. A disciplined change process not only reduces unintended consequences but also accelerates learning across the organization about which interventions deliver real stability.
When remote networks behave inconsistently, logging becomes indispensable. Enable verbose VPN logs on both client and server and collect timestamps, error codes, and session IDs. Correlate these logs with network traces, such as ping, traceroute, and path MTU discovery, to map the exact failure point. Centralize logs for easier pattern detection and anomaly spotting. Even seemingly minor messages can reveal misconfigurations, policy violations, or compatibility issues. Share consolidated reports with stakeholders to align on root causes and prioritize fixes. A strong logging culture transforms sporadic issues into trackable, solvable problems.
Prevention rests on proactive configuration hygiene and consistent policy enforcement. Establish standardized VPN profiles across devices to reduce drift and simplify troubleshooting. Enforce minimum security baselines, while allowing adaptable settings for different remote sites. Regularly review firewall rules and NAT settings to ensure tunnels aren’t unintentionally blocked or misrouted. Document dependency chains between VPNs, DNS, and authentication services so changes don’t cascade into new failures. Build a repeatable onboarding process for new remote workers that includes guided checks: connectivity, authentication, routing, and basic performance tests. Preventive audits save time and maintain reliability over the long run.
Finally, cultivate a resilient mindset among users and IT staff. Clear, actionable guidance reduces dependence on specialists during outages. Provide a simple, repeatable playbook for common scenarios, with steps that users can follow safely. Establish escalation paths that distinguish issues in the client from those in the network, and ensure quick access to technician support when needed. Regular drills and post-incident reviews help teams learn from events and refine procedures. With disciplined practice, VPNs become a dependable channel rather than a source of recurring frustration for remote work.
Related Articles
When project configurations become corrupted, automated build tools fail to start or locate dependencies, causing cascading errors. This evergreen guide provides practical, actionable steps to diagnose, repair, and prevent these failures, keeping your development workflow stable and reliable. By focusing on common culprits, best practices, and resilient recovery strategies, you can restore confidence in your toolchain and shorten debugging cycles for teams of all sizes.
July 17, 2025
This evergreen guide explains practical methods to fix Bluetooth transfer failures, optimize cross platform sharing, and maintain smooth, consistent file exchanges across devices and operating systems.
July 21, 2025
When error rates spike unexpectedly, isolating malformed requests and hostile clients becomes essential to restore stability, performance, and user trust across production systems.
July 18, 2025
In modern real-time applications, persistent websockets can suffer from slow reconnection loops caused by poorly designed backoff strategies, which trigger excessive reconnection attempts, overloading servers, and degrading user experience. A disciplined approach to backoff, jitter, and connection lifecycle management helps stabilize systems, reduce load spikes, and preserve resources while preserving reliability. Implementing layered safeguards, observability, and fallback options empowers developers to create resilient connections that recover gracefully without create unnecessary traffic surges.
July 18, 2025
When email archives fail to import because header metadata is inconsistent, a careful, methodical repair approach can salvage data, restore compatibility, and ensure seamless re-import across multiple email clients without risking data loss or further corruption.
July 23, 2025
A practical, step-by-step guide to resolving frequent Linux filesystem read-only states caused by improper shutdowns or disk integrity problems, with safe, proven methods for diagnosing, repairing, and preventing future occurrences.
July 23, 2025
When DNS zone files become corrupted through syntax mistakes or serialization issues, domains may fail to resolve, causing outages. This guide offers practical, step‑by‑step recovery methods, validation routines, and preventive best practices.
August 12, 2025
Discover practical, device-agnostic strategies to resolve late message alerts, covering settings, network behavior, app-specific quirks, and cross-platform synchronization for iOS and Android users.
August 12, 2025
When screen sharing suddenly falters in virtual meetings, the culprits often lie in permissions settings or the way hardware acceleration is utilized by your conferencing software, requiring a calm, methodical approach.
July 26, 2025
A practical guide to diagnosing retention rule drift, aligning timelines across systems, and implementing safeguards that preserve critical restore points without bloating storage or complicating operations.
July 17, 2025
When mobile deeplinks misroute users due to conflicting URI schemes, developers must diagnose, test, and implement precise routing rules, updated schemas, and robust fallback strategies to preserve user experience across platforms.
August 03, 2025
When analytics underreports user actions, the culprit is often misconfigured event bindings, causing events to fire inconsistently or not at all, disrupting data quality, attribution, and decision making.
July 22, 2025
When a web app refuses to install due to manifest corruption, methodical checks, validation, and careful fixes restore reliability and ensure smooth, ongoing user experiences across browsers and platforms.
July 29, 2025
A practical, step-by-step guide to diagnosing subtitle drift, aligning transcripts with video, and preserving sync across formats using reliable tools and proven techniques.
July 31, 2025
When npm installs stall or fail, the culprit can be corrupted cache data, incompatible lockfiles, or regional registry hiccups; a systematic cleanup and verification approach restores consistent environments across teams and machines.
July 29, 2025
When LDAP group mappings fail, users lose access to essential applications, security roles become inconsistent, and productivity drops. This evergreen guide outlines practical, repeatable steps to diagnose, repair, and validate group-based authorization across diverse enterprise systems.
July 26, 2025
This practical guide explains how DHCP lease conflicts occur, why devices lose IPs, and step-by-step fixes across routers, servers, and client devices to restore stable network addressing and minimize future conflicts.
July 19, 2025
When observers fail to notice file changes on network shares, it often traces back to SMB quirks, listener delays, and cache behavior. This guide provides practical, durable fixes.
July 15, 2025
A practical, evergreen guide detailing effective strategies to mitigate mail delays caused by greylisting, aggressive content scanning, and throttling by upstream providers, including diagnostics, configuration fixes, and best practices.
July 25, 2025
When webhooks misbehave, retry logic sabotages delivery, producing silent gaps. This evergreen guide assembles practical, platform-agnostic steps to diagnose, fix, and harden retry behavior, ensuring critical events reach their destinations reliably.
July 15, 2025